摘要:

城市群是参与全球竞争的战略高地、中国新型城镇化的重要载体和区域高质量发展的增长极,也是空间扩张最突出的地区。然而受城市群空间结构的底层影响,其扩张模式和形态存在着一定的异质性。在定义城市群空间结构的基础上,应用夜间灯光数据系统地研究了兰西城市群和宁夏沿黄城市群空间扩张的模式和形态。结果表明:(1)两大城市群均以边缘式扩张为主,飞地式扩张为辅。2011—2015年,兰西城市群飞地式扩张高于宁夏沿黄城市群,2016—2020年,宁夏沿黄城市群飞地式扩张较突出。双核心-双省份城市群更偏好在异地寻求新的发展空间,而单核心城市群偏好空间蔓延。填充式扩张普遍不足,表明城市群空间融合态势较弱。(2)斑块个数NP和斑块加权平均分维度FRAC_AM兰西城市群高于宁夏沿黄城市群,而斑块结合度指数COHENSION、斑块聚合度指数AI、斑块密度PD兰西城市群均低于宁夏沿黄城市群,说明双核心-双省份城市群扩张更明显、形态更复杂,破碎化程度更高,空间离散性更突出。NP、PD指数递增,而AREA_MN指数递减,AI、COHENSION指数先升后降,表现出一定的趋同性,但双核心-双省份城市群变化速率较快,暗示双核心、跨省区的分布特征,实际上降低了斑块密度、抑制了斑块的聚合、拉大了斑块的分离,更不利于城市群空间结构的优化。

Abstract:

Urban agglomerations are strategic highlands for participating in global competition, important carriers of China's new urbanization, growth poles for high-quality regional development, and also the most prominent areas for spatial expansion. However, due to the underlying influence of the spatial structure of urban agglomerations, there is a certain degree of heterogeneity in their expansion patterns and forms. On the basis of defining the spatial structure of urban agglomerations, this paper systematically studied the patterns and forms of spatial expansion in the Lanzhou-Xining urban agglomeration and the Ningxia Yellow River urban agglomeration using nighttime light data. The results showed that: (1) Both urban agglomerations were mainly characterized by marginal expansion, with enclave expansion as a supplement. From 2011 to 2015, the enclave style expansion of the LXUA was higher than that of the NXUA. From 2016 to 2020, the enclave style expansion of the NXUA was outstanding. Implying that dual core-dual province urban agglomerations prefer to seek new development space in different locations (spatial discontinuity), while single core urban agglomerations prefer spatial sprawl (spatial continuity). Filling expansion is generally insufficient, indicating a weak trend of spatial integration in urban agglomerations. (2) The NP and FRAC-AM of the LXUA are higher than those of the NXUA, indicating that the expansion of the dual core dual province urban agglomeration is more obvious and the form is more complex; The COHENSION, AI, and PD indices of the LXUA are lower than those of the NXUA, indicating a higher degree of fragmentation and more prominent spatial dispersion in the dual core dual province urban agglomeration. The NP and PD indices of the two major urban agglomerations are increasing, while the FRAC-AM index decreases, while AI and COHENSION first increase and then decrease, showing a certain degree of convergence. However, the change rate of the dual core dual provincial urban agglomeration is relatively fast, indicating the distribution characteristics of the dual core and cross provincial regions. In fact, it reduces patch density, inhibits patch aggregation, and widens patch separation, which is not conducive to the optimization of the spatial structure of the urban agglomeration.
